免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app 开发框架。webview

App 开发框架是指针对移动 App 开发而设计的工具集合,旨在加速开发过程,提高开发效率和质量。其中,Webview 是 App 开发中相当重要的一个组成部分,是让开发者可以在 App 中,以 Web 技术为基础构建原生应用的一种方式。

Webview 是一种嵌入式的网页浏览器控件,可以让开发者在应用程序中嵌入 Web 内容。使用 Webview,开发者可以在应用程序里加载并显示 Web 页面或者直接运行 JavaScript 代码,并且可以集成应用程序和 Web 分享、调起浏览器等常见的 Web 开发功能。

在 App 开发中,Webview 通常会被用来实现一些无需访问原生硬件资源,只需要与服务器进行数据交互并展示的功能,例如登录、新闻资讯、广告等。

Webview 的基础构建模块是浏览器内核,该内核包括了浏览器渲染引擎和 JS 引擎。渲染引擎负责解析 HTML、CSS 等标记语言,将其转换为可显示的页面,JS 引擎则负责执行页面中的 JavaScript 代码。常见的 Webview 包括 iOS 中的 UIWebView 和 WKWebView,Android 平台中的 WebView。与原生应用一样,开发者可以使用原生开发工具和语言来为 Webview 搭建原生框架。

Webview 在 App 开发中的使用,是实现了前端和原生应用的无缝对接,促进了前端和移动端开发模式的交互和发展。

总的来说,Webview 是 App 开发中不可或缺的一部分,可以让开发者快速构建 Web 技术为基础的原生应用,并且可以与 Native App 功能混合任意搭配,提高了 App 的交互性和用户体验。


相关知识:
如何开发一款html5的安卓app
HTML5技术越来越成熟,已经被广泛应用于Web前端开发。同时,随着移动互联网的发展,HTML5也逐渐进入移动应用开发领域。开发一款基于HTML5的安卓应用,可以充分利用HTML5的优势,简化开发流程,提高开发效率。下面将介绍开发一款HTML5的安卓应用的
2024-01-10
macbook可以用于安卓app开发吗
当然可以。虽然 Macbook 是苹果公司的产品,但它可以用于开发安卓应用程序。这是因为安卓是基于开源的操作系统,因此可以在不同的平台上进行开发。要在 Macbook 上进行安卓开发,你需要安装并配置一些必要的软件和工具。以下是步骤的详细介绍:第一步:安装
2023-07-14
app开发的第一个版本
App(Application的简称),即应用程序,是指一款能够在智能手机、平板电脑等移动设备上运行的软件。在移动互联网时代,App已成为人们生活不可或缺的一部分。那么,App开发的第一个版本是怎么实现的呢?下面,我们来简单介绍一下。1. 需求分析在开始开
2023-06-29
app的开发前景
近年来,智能手机市场的快速增长使得移动应用(App)的需求急剧增加。App的出现改变了人们使用智能手机的方式,同时也催生了一大批App开发者。那么,App开发的前景如何呢?首先,随着移动互联网用户的增加,App市场的规模逐渐扩大。据统计,截至2021年,全
2023-05-06
android个人开发app
Android是一款非常流行的移动操作系统,被广泛使用于智能手机、平板电脑和其他智能设备。自己开发一个Android应用程序需要具备一定的编程和设计技能,要想成功开发自己的应用程序,需要经过多个步骤和环节。下面将介绍Android应用程序的基本原理,以及如
2023-05-06
一门APP闲玩广告配置教程
闲玩广告一门APP闲玩广告配置教程闲玩广告SDK JS接入调用;闲玩广告是什么;
2020-06-22